拍品专文

During the 1930s, Kelly painted a series of portraits of Gillian John, the model believed to have been his mistress. The present work appears to be a variant of Golly II, which shows a more self-assured Gillian in a similar pose but with her chin raised and her head tilting slightly back and with the hand in the foreground pressed to her hip rather than resting on the floor.
